What Is KuCoin Isolated Margin Mode? How Does It Work?
Isolated margin on KuCoin allocates dedicated, user-defined capital per position—locking only specified funds, enabling precise risk control, independent PnL, and KCS-enhanced margin efficiency.

Understanding Isolated Margin Mode
1. Isolated margin mode is a risk containment mechanism used in KuCoin’s derivatives trading interface where margin is allocated exclusively for a single position.
2. Unlike cross margin, isolated margin does not draw from the user’s total account equity—only the pre-specified amount is locked and exposed to liquidation risk.
3. Each open position operates independently; gains or losses in one trade do not affect the margin balance of another.
4. Users manually set the initial margin level before opening a position, and can adjust it during active trading via margin add or reduce functions.
5. This model grants precise control over capital exposure per trade, especially critical when managing multiple concurrent positions with differing volatility profiles.
Margin Allocation Mechanics
1. When initiating a long or short perpetual contract, users select “Isolated” from the margin mode toggle before order placement.
2. The system immediately reserves the designated margin amount from the user’s available balance in the selected settlement currency—typically USDT or BTC.
3. Maintenance margin requirements are calculated dynamically based on position size, leverage, and current mark price—not account-wide equity.
4. If the position’s unrealized PnL causes equity to fall below maintenance margin, a margin call triggers, prompting the user to add funds or face automatic liquidation.
5. No auto-margin top-up occurs; users must actively intervene to preserve the position once warning thresholds are breached.
Liquidation Protocol Specifics
1. Liquidation price is computed solely using the isolated margin value, position size, entry price, and funding rate adjustments—not total wallet balance.
2. The platform displays real-time liquidation price alongside position details, recalculating it continuously as market conditions shift.
3. Once liquidation initiates, the position is closed at the bankruptcy price, and remaining margin—after deducting fees and insurance fund contributions—is returned to the user’s available balance.
4. No clawback occurs from other positions or account equity; losses are strictly confined to the isolated margin pool assigned to that specific contract.
